Pros

- Great Salary + Benefits - Very Clean and Friendly Facility - On Site Caf - Easy work for the $

Cons

Management promotes based on their personal relationship with the employee rather than on qualifications, work ethic, or performance. This has led to a situation where many people in management are completely unqualified for their jobs and have to rely on "chat gpt" and others at the company to get any actual work done. They then promote their unqualified friends, leading to a massive buildup of nepotism and poor leadership. Massive culture of pushing issues down the chain of command so those in higher positions never have to deal with anything or do any work. Its sad as the fantastic aspects of the company are overshadowed by local poor management. Many great employees have left the company for opportunities where they're rewarded for hard work rather than punished.

Pros

Some managers were exceptional mentors and played a significant role in my professional growth. Good benefits and a reasonable severance package during workforce reductions. Opportunities to work on large-scale marketing initiatives and collaborate with experience professionals across the organization and globe.

Cons

Advancement opportunities often felt inconsistent and lacked any transparency. Leadership frequently emphasized data-driven decision making, but business decisions did not always appear to align with the metrics being presented. The company appeared hesitant to embrace emerging technologies and AI-driven approaches, limiting innovation in multiple areas. Job security is uncertain, and organizational changes occur frequently with little warning. Management quality varied significantly, While some leaders were outstanding, others struggled with communication, strategic direction, and people management. Career growth seemed to depend heavily on organizational politics and alignment with leadership rather than solely on measurable performance.
